Transaction 12968c65117c9dc9eb6fb3d6fbe44c8457fc4656bf7cfcbe28d61b194c079a5d

2 Input
2 Outputs
  • 12968c65117c9dc9eb6fb3d6fbe44c8457fc4656bf7cfcbe28d61b194c079a5d:0
  • value  31098453
    address  3DUFGeoVdHer7h3XRg6H5otHMRBtzGo2NN
  • 12968c65117c9dc9eb6fb3d6fbe44c8457fc4656bf7cfcbe28d61b194c079a5d:1
  • value  321606
    address  3KLL4iE8jQpcnedN2rRc6t38Z3cniiDhbu